Towards Maturity calls on L&D teams to check their performance now, in order to help them prepare for the future.

The 2016 Towards Maturity Benchmark, Europe’s largest, most comprehensive independent study of corporate learning, has launched at the CIPD Learning & Development Show.

The Benchmark enables L&D professionals to review the goals and tactics of their current learning strategy against those of top performing learning organisations. Over 4,500 L&D professionals from 55 countries have already used the review to help build L&D performance.It is free to participate in and takes 60 minutes to complete first time around.

The Benchmark is the only diagnostic tool of its kind, providing a measure of how an organisation is performing against others in the study. The process also enables learning professionals to reflect on five key issues that impact on designing and delivering a modernised learning strategy. These are:

  • Aligning learning to business need and delivering business-focused outcomes
  • Understanding the modern day learner as customer
  • Supporting workplace performance and collaboration
  • Demonstrating value
  • Harnessing technology to deliver results

The Benchmark gathers data from hundreds of L&D professionals to identify the most effective L&D practices. The study first started in 2003 and since then, Towards Maturity has analysed data from over 4,500 L&D professionals and 25,000 learners around the globe.
